Espag
Espag handles are the most commonly used type of window handle used on uPVC windows. Due to the spindle located at the back of the handle, they are also known as spindle handles. There are a myriad of options according to what you prefer.
You can pick between inline or Cranked handles. Cranked handles are better for windows that are near the edge of the frame. Cranked handles provide more space for the operator to open the windows. They're not as versatile as other uPVC window system.
There are also Espag handles with a range of colours. The color you pick will depend on your personal preference and the style of your uPVC window. Modern sight lines can be reduced by applying a color-matched screw cap.
Espag handles are made from aluminium alloy. The handles' smooth design provides maximum comfort. These handles work with existing upvc casement window window spindles.
The spindle needs to be measured to operate the espag lock system. Measure the spindle starting from the handle and ending at the end. The length of the spindle with tape measure.
Typically, the length is about 43mm between the fixing screws. You may need to adjust the center of the screws depending on the size of your window. UPVC Windows Possil Park and Barnstaple technicians will be able to advise you on this.
Espag handles are an effective method of securing glazed windows. By pressing the release lock, you will be able to swiftly get out in the event of an emergency.
Window handles for espag windows can be purchased with a key locking system or fire escape locks that are not locking. You can also purchase the secure by design lock. Cockspur
Cockspur window handles can be a great replacement for worn-out or old window handles. They are commonly found on windows made of flush casement upvc windows but they are also found on wooden windows. They are available in a variety of colours such as black, white and brushed nickel.
A cockspur handle is secured by a striker plate made of plastic. To ensure that the window is closed tightly, it's combined with a window wedge. These are easy-to-fit and can be adjusted to suit different sizes of windows.

Venetian
Venetian handles for windows made of upvc provide a fashionable and traditional alternative to other window handles. They are also available for older UPVC windows. Based on the type of window you have, you are able to select from a variety of designs and sizes.
Unlike some other window handles, Venetian handles are fixed to the window and will not cut through blinds. They are usually attached to the frame with two bolts. It is possible to have the handle be slim and visible from the outside. It also has a polished appearance.
These handles are easy to put in. They can be right-handed or left-handed. You can also choose from different lengths of spindles. Some are up to 55mm long.
